With great pride, we announce that Anosteké Blonde has won the gold medal at the 2022 World Beer Cup competition! Already voted the best beer in the world last September, this is a new victory for this local beer. Mathieu Lesenne, co-founder of Brasserie du Pays Flamand, based in Hauts-de-France, shares: "Winning at the World Beer Cup is the greatest honor we could have hoped for! It is a huge source of pride for the brewery and its team, and a massive personal and collective achievement. These awards from various competitions confirm our daily commitment to producing quality beer."

Established in 1996, the World Beer Cup is the most prestigious beer competition in the world. Also known as the "Olympic Games of beer," it is a highly respected event that celebrates the finest breweries and their craft beers.

"Beer", this global competition takes place every two years. The goal? Highlighting international brewing know-how and excellence.

The 2022 ceremony took place on May 5th in Minneapolis. This year, breweries from 17 countries were awarded. Brasserie du Pays Flamand is the only French brewery on the winners list!
